RCP swing state polling averages, 140 days until the 2016 election... MI: Clinton+8.3% FL: Clinton+3% OH: Clinton+2.7% PA: Clinton+0.5% WI: Clinton+11% IA: Clinton+4% NC: Trump+1% NH: Clinton+6.5% Clinton lost .13 in Michigan, Florida by 1.2, Ohio she lost by 8.1, .77 in Wisconsin, 9.41 in Iowa, 3.66 in North Carolina and she won new Hampshire by .37 RCP polls right now 140 days out. NOW MI: Biden+8.7% FL: Biden+3.4% OH: Trump+0.5% PA: Biden+3.3% WI: Biden+4% IA: Trump+1.5% NC: Trump+0.3% NH: Biden+4.6%
